Tecno has, over the last few years, upgraded itself to enter the highly competitive mid-price smartphones segment. The Camon series includes camera-centric phones, and the 20-series is their latest. The Camon 20 series includes the Camon 20, Camon 20 Pro and the top variant Camon 20 Premier.
Design and Build Quality
Tecno has pulled all stops in designing the Camon 20 Premier. The device looks similar to the current iPhones in the market with a plain rounded rectangle design with a glossy side band. The device is about a millimetre taller than the iPhone 14 Pro Max and a few millimetres thinner. The device is much lighter than the 14 Pro Max, probably due to the extensive use of polycarbonates. The rear sports a Camon puzzle design with a faux leather finish that keeps fingerprints at bay. The design certainly provides a premium appearance to the phone.
Key Features
Tecno did not share the detailed specifications of the phone, and the brand's website looks like it is created to provide as little information as possible. Hence this review is based on what little information was available and what we could find out from our experience.
The Tecno Camon 20 Premier is powered by a Mediatek Dimensity 8050 octa-core processor developed using 6nm process. With a peak clock frequency of 3GHz and a nine-core GPU, the SoC is ready for a superior gaming experience. The phone offers 8GB RAM with the possibility to expand another 8GB with Virtual RAM. The device offers 512GB of internal storage. The Camon 20 Premier uses a 6.67-inch AMOLED True-colour screen that offers up to 120Hz of adaptive refresh rate. The phone uses vapour chamber cooling for efficient heat dissipation.
